Piedmont Airlines grew from Piedmont Aviation, created in Winston-Salem, North Carolina, in 1940 when Thomas Henry Davis purchased Camel City Flying Service. The business initially repaired aircraft and trained pilots before Davis sought authority for southeastern passenger service in 1944. Authorization arrived January 1, 1948, and Piedmont's first scheduled flight traveled from Wilmington, North Carolina, to Cincinnati on February 20, using a Douglas DC-3. The carrier expanded from its early southeastern routes into a broad eastern and national network, adding jets in 1967 and developing a major hub at Charlotte/Douglas International Airport after deregulation. Piedmont acquired Utica-based Empire Airlines in 1985, adding routes and Fokker F28 aircraft. By 1989 it had hubs in Baltimore, Charlotte, Dayton, and Syracuse, and operated Boeing 767-200ER service from Charlotte to London Gatwick. USAir, formerly Allegheny Airlines, absorbed Piedmont on August 5, 1989. Its Charlotte hub continued through US Airways and later American Airlines.
